Barbed wire fence installation involves setting up durable fencing that incorporates strands of sharp-edged wire to create a strong barrier. This service typically includes planning the layout, securing posts at appropriate intervals, and stretching the wire tightly to ensure stability. Local contractors who specialize in fencing can help homeowners select the right type of barbed wire and ensure it is installed properly for long-lasting performance. Proper installation not only enhances security but also helps define property boundaries clearly.

The overview below groups typical Barbed Wire Fence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for routine repairs or minor fence adjustments generally fall between $250 and $600. Many local contractors handle these smaller jobs efficiently within this range. Larger or more complex repairs can sometimes reach $1,000 or more, but they are less common.
Partial Fence Installation - Installing a section of barbed wire fencing usually costs between $1,200 and $3,000, depending on the length and terrain. Many projects in this category stay within the middle of this range, while longer or more challenging sites can push costs higher.
Full Fence Replacement - Replacing an entire existing fence with new barbed wire typically costs between $4,000 and $8,000 for most residential or commercial properties. Larger, more complex projects can exceed $10,000, but these are less frequent.
Custom or Large-Scale Projects - Large, custom installations for extensive properties can range from $10,000 to $20,000 or more, depending on scope and specifications. Many local service providers handle projects in this high tier, though most fall into more moderate cost brackets.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of barbed wire fences do local contractors install? Local contractors typically install various types of barbed wire fences, including plain, concertina, and reinforced options, depending on security needs and property requirements.
How do I know if a barbed wire fence is suitable for my property? Service providers can assess your property’s layout and security goals to determine if a barbed wire fence is appropriate and recommend the best type for your situation.
What factors influence the durability of a barbed wire fence? The choice of materials, installation techniques, and local weather conditions all impact the longevity and effectiveness of a barbed wire fence.
Can local contractors customize barbed wire fences to fit specific property boundaries? Yes, experienced service providers can tailor the height, length, and configuration of barbed wire fences to match your property’s layout and security requirements.
What maintenance is required for a barbed wire fence? Maintenance typically involves checking for loose or damaged wires, rust prevention, and ensuring the fence remains secure over time, which local service providers can assist with if needed.
